Amber heat health alert 8-12 July

The UK Health Security Agency (UKHSA) has issued an Amber Heat Health Alert for all regions in England, from 9am on Wednesday 8 July until 9pm on Sunday 12 July. Rising temperatures may increase health risks, particularly for vulnerable groups. Autism - Information for Family Members of Neurodivergent Children and Young People

Being neurodivergent or having a neurodivergent family member can be really positive, but can also be confusing at times, especially when family members don’t understand what is happening for their child or young person.

The Amazing things project have produced several videos about neurodivergence. This video by Alexander Amelines introduces autism for non-autistic audiences, aiming to raise awareness, understanding and tolerance.

 

 

The National Autistic Society have created some helpful guides to support understanding and enable relatives to better support their autistic family member.

You can also access information about being a sibling of an autistic person on the Sibs website.

Ambitious About Autism have some helpful guides for family members on their website, including one especially for grandparents.
